Training Description
This 1.5-hour webinar will give participants an overview of the newest version of the well-established Millon Clinical Multiaxial Inventory 4th edition (MCMI-IV). Updated in 2015, the tool not only has new norms but it has also been updated to align better with DSM-5 whilst being true to Millon's well-researched theories of personality. A background to the theory underpinning the tool will be provided and an overview of the tool will be given; this includes the personality scales including the new turbulent personality scale and the clinical syndromes. Discussion will be had about the Grossman facet scales and their clinical utility, as well as interactions between personality scales. The online scoring system will be described, the utility of the tool in practice and ethical issues will also be discussed.

Trainer Biography
Dr. Ruth Tully (BSc(Hons), MSc, DForenPsy, CPsychol, EuroPsy, AFBPsS, CSci, MAE, AFEHA) is a Registered and Chartered Forensic Psychologist in the UK. Dr. Tully is Clinical Lead of Tully Forensic Psychology Ltd, where she and her team of Forensic and Clinical Psychologists work throughout the UK in the provision of psychological assessment, treatment/therapy, consultancy, and training. Dr. Tully’s wider experience includes working with adults and young people in secure psychiatric healthcare, social care, prison, and community settings. Dr. Tully has an active research, publication, and public speaking profile nationally and internationally. She is considered a leading authority on violence and sex offender risk assessment in relation to research, clinical work, and training professionals.
